Introduction to Targeted Spinal Drug Delivery Systems

Targeted spinal drug delivery involves the precise administration of medications directly into the spinal fluid, bypassing the blood-brain barrier to deliver therapeutic agents directly to the site of action. This approach offers several advantages, including reduced systemic side effects, enhanced therapeutic efficacy, and improved patient outcomes. Practical Insights: Designing Effective Drug Delivery Systems

One of the key components of the Professional Certificate program is the focus on designing effective drug delivery systems. Participants learn about the various types of delivery devices, including intrathecal pumps and catheters, and the importance of selecting the right device for specific patient needs. For instance, intrathecal pumps can be programmed to deliver precise doses of medication at specific intervals, ensuring consistent therapeutic levels.

A real-world example of this practical application is the case of a patient with severe chronic pain due to a spinal cord injury. Traditional pain management strategies, such as oral painkillers, were ineffective and caused significant side effects. By implementing an intrathecal pump, the patient received targeted doses of morphine directly into the spinal fluid. This approach not only reduced pain levels but also minimized systemic side effects, significantly improving the patient's quality of life.
